Published in 1899, 'The Tracy Diamonds' by Mary Jane Holmes is a 19th-century American novel that explores the lives of various characters, particularly Zacheus Taylor and his wife Dorothy, who run the Prospect House in Ridgefield. As they prepare for the arrival of distinguished guests, the narrative weaves together themes of personal ambition, social dynamics, and hints of romance and intrigue. The story unfolds on a hot July morning, showcasing the humorous chaos of managing the establishment while introducing deeper societal commentary and character interactions.

Mary Jane Holmes
Mary Jane Holmes
1825-1907

Prolific American novelist who tackled gender, class, and race in her 39 popular novels.
